i must admit that the food in the rila is not great but this may be due to the fact that it is a very large hotel and therefore caters for a huge number of people. The food is just ok but better food is in the many restaurants outside. It is very cheap to eat out at night and this is what we do for several nights, however we do eat in the hotel for a couple of nights. It really just depends on what dishes you like to be honest.
i stayed in the rila for a week last year and only eat there food all week, but the resort is cheap you will need half what you would expect to take to france thats for sure
